Hi Daionor!
If you're interested in learning how to code, I can help direct you to resources or even help teach you directly! The language you'd want to use depends on what you want to do with programming.
If you want to learn how to code to make super awesome little applications that may help you for your day-to-day life, consider learning Python or Perl!
If you want to learn how to create wide spanning applications, especially apps for phones, consider learning Java!
If you want to learn how to make 3D action packed video games, considering learning how to use Unity, which runs on C#!
But... if you want to learn the true intricate details of programming and basically get right into programming as a profession or as something more than just a hobby, then consider learning C, after all, almost every language is based off it! (Also good to know if you want to learn how to hack)
I am currently in university doing a degree in computer science and physics, though I've been programming before uni. I know C, Java, Python, Perl, Haskell and Visual Basic, as well as some basic CGI script (and shell and HTML but... not REALLY programming)